Understanding Orthodontic Movement

Orthodontics uses controlled force to move teeth into improved positions over months or years. Treatment duration commonly ranges from 12 to 36 months, depending on complexity. Retention with a bonded or removable retainer afterward helps prevent rebound, a natural tendency for teeth to drift.

Cosmetic Dental Options: Veneers and Bonding

Veneers are thin porcelain or composite shells bonded to the facial surface of teeth to address color, shape, size, and minor alignment. Composite bonding, a less invasive alternative, adds tooth-colored material in a single visit and is useful for small corrections. Both options can refine the smile arc, but they require ongoing care to prevent staining or chipping.

Distinguishing Orthodontics from Restorative Dentistry

Orthodontics focuses on tooth position and jaw relationships, while restorative dentistry addresses decay, damage, and aesthetics. It is possible to combine both in a coordinated plan. For example, minor extrusion or torque might be achieved with braces, followed by veneers to perfect contour and color. Comprehensive planning involves diagnostic photos, study models, and digital simulations. This phased approach reduces risk and lets the patient preview potential outcomes, aligning expectations with biological and structural limitations.

Oral Health Considerations

Any smile modification should prioritize oral health. Orthodontic movement requires excellent hygiene and regular professional cleanings to avoid decalcification or gum inflammation. Veneers necessitate ongoing attention to margin integrity and potential cement breakdown. Patients considering similar paths are encouraged to consult orthodontists and restorative dentists for personalized planning, risk assessment, and long-term maintenance strategies.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Can orthodontics alone explain the changes? Yes, improvements in alignment and spacing are achievable with braces or aligners alone, though they do not change tooth shade or contour as dramatically as veneers.
  • Are veneers reversible? Traditional porcelain veneers require minimal enamel removal and are considered irreversible; composite bonding is more reversible.
  • How long do such treatments last? Orthodontic results can be lifelong with retainer use; veneers typically last 10–20 years with proper care.
  • What are common signs of dental work in photos? Uniform edge lengths, consistent gloss, and seamless margins may indicate restorations, but lighting and retouching also play major roles.
